Levi’s is celebrating the return of Oasis with a brand new collection inspired by the band’s signature style.

The capsule includes seven premium T-shirts, some featuring vintage Oasis logos in Manchester City colors, honoring the band’s hometown and football club. A notable piece is a black long-sleeve tee with “Supersonic” on the front and lyrics on the back. Each tee incorporates a vintage woven label, authentic to ’90s Levi’s branding.

Beyond the tees, the collection offers three denim tops reminiscent of those worn by the band members during their prime. A standout is the X Oasis parka, a signature item for Liam Gallagher, featuring ’70s Orange Tab detailing and Oasis embroidery on the sleeve. The collection also includes a Type II Trucker jacket, inspired by the Oasis Knebworth jacket Levi’s produced around the 1996 tour, emblazoned with an Oasis logo. Additionally, an X Oasis banded collar shirt in indigo yarn-dye stripe pays homage to the Man City colors.

The campaign imagery was captured by Michael Spencer Jones, who documented the band’s biggest album covers in the ’90s.

“We’re excited to be launching this collection timed with Oasis’ monumental return to the stage,” said Leo Gamboa, vice president, collaborations, Levi’s. “Liam and Noel have been wearing Levi’s for decades, and this collection not only pays homage to their distinctive style but also highlights their authentic connection to the brand.”
